Physical Signs and Symptoms of Stress

Stress is a natural part of life and can be caused by a variety of factors, such as work, relationships, and financial concerns. While some stress can be beneficial, chronic stress can have negative effects on our physical and mental health. In this article, we will explore the physical signs and symptoms of stress and how to manage them.

What is Stress?

Stress is the body’s response to a perceived threat or demand. It is a natural reaction that prepares us to face challenges and can be beneficial in short bursts. However, when stress becomes chronic, it can lead to a variety of physical and mental health issues.

Common Symptoms of Stress

Stressed woman

by Annie Spratt (https://unsplash.com/@anniespratt)

Stress can manifest in different ways for different people, but some common symptoms include:

  • Headaches
  • Muscle tension or pain
  • Fatigue
  • Difficulty sleeping
  • Changes in appetite
  • Digestive issues
  • Racing thoughts
  • Irritability
  • Difficulty concentrating
  • Feeling overwhelmed or anxious

If you are experiencing any of these symptoms, it is important to address the underlying cause of your stress and find ways to manage it.

Physical Signs of Stress

Stress can also manifest in physical ways that are more noticeable to others. These signs can include:

  • Changes in appetite or weight
  • Skin issues, such as acne or eczema
  • Hair loss
  • Frequent colds or infections
  • Rapid heart rate
  • High blood pressure
  • Chest pain
  • Shortness of breath
  • Stomach issues, such as nausea or diarrhea
  • Changes in menstrual cycle

If you are experiencing any of these physical signs, it is important to address your stress levels and find ways to manage them before they lead to more serious health issues.

How to Manage Stress

Managing stress is essential for maintaining good physical and mental health. Here are some tips for managing stress and its physical symptoms:

Exercise Regularly

Woman exercising

by Marco Testi (https://unsplash.com/@_marcotesti)

Exercise is a great way to reduce stress and its physical symptoms. It releases endorphins, which are natural mood-boosters, and can help reduce muscle tension and pain. Aim for at least 30 minutes of moderate exercise, such as walking, jogging, or yoga, each day.

Practice Relaxation Techniques

Relaxation techniques, such as deep breathing, meditation, and progressive muscle relaxation, can help reduce stress and its physical symptoms. These techniques can help calm the mind and body and promote relaxation.

Get Enough Sleep

Lack of sleep can contribute to stress and its physical symptoms. Aim for 7-9 hours of sleep each night to help your body and mind recharge and better cope with stress.

Eat a Healthy Diet

Eating a balanced and nutritious diet can help reduce stress and its physical symptoms. Avoid processed and sugary foods, which can contribute to inflammation and worsen stress symptoms. Instead, focus on whole foods, such as fruits, vegetables, lean proteins, and healthy fats.

Seek Support

Talking to a trusted friend or family member can help reduce stress and its physical symptoms. It can also be helpful to seek professional support from a therapist or counselor if you are struggling to manage your stress.

Warning Signs of Chronic Stress

While some stress is normal, chronic stress can have serious consequences on our physical and mental health. Here are some warning signs that your stress levels may be reaching a dangerous level:

  • Difficulty managing daily tasks and responsibilities
  • Changes in mood, such as increased irritability or anger
  • Social withdrawal
  • Difficulty concentrating or making decisions
  • Changes in sleep patterns
  • Physical symptoms, such as headaches or stomach issues, that do not improve with treatment
  • Increased use of drugs or alcohol to cope with stress
  • Thoughts of self-harm or suicide

If you are experiencing any of these warning signs, it is important to seek professional help and find ways to manage your stress before it leads to more serious health issues.

Common Signs and Symptoms of Illness

When it comes to our health, it’s important to pay attention to any changes in our bodies. Whether it’s a minor cold or a more serious illness, recognizing the signs and symptoms can help us seek proper treatment and prevent further complications. In this article, we will discuss some of the most common signs and symptoms of illness, including specific examples such as dog rabies signs and symptoms and signs and symptoms of MI in males.

Fever

Fever

by engin akyurt (https://unsplash.com/@enginakyurt)

A fever is a common symptom of many illnesses, including infections and viruses. It is characterized by an increase in body temperature above the normal range of 98.6°F (37°C). A fever can also be accompanied by other symptoms such as chills, body aches, and fatigue. If your fever persists for more than a few days or is accompanied by other concerning symptoms, it’s important to seek medical attention.

Coughing and Sneezing

Coughing and sneezing are the body’s natural ways of clearing the airways and getting rid of irritants. However, persistent or severe coughing and sneezing can be a sign of an underlying illness, such as a cold, flu, or allergies. If you experience these symptoms for more than a week or if they are accompanied by other symptoms, it’s best to consult a doctor.

Changes in Appetite

Changes in appetite, whether it’s a decrease or increase, can be a sign of an underlying illness. For example, a loss of appetite can be a symptom of depression or a side effect of certain medications. On the other hand, an increase in appetite can be a sign of a hormonal imbalance or a thyroid disorder. If you notice a significant change in your appetite, it’s important to discuss it with your doctor.

Dog Rabies Signs and Symptoms

Dog with rabies

by Sammy Leigh Scholl (https://unsplash.com/@saurielcreative)

Rabies is a viral disease that affects the nervous system of animals and humans. In dogs, some common signs and symptoms of rabies include excessive drooling, aggression, and difficulty swallowing. If you suspect that your dog may have rabies, it’s important to seek immediate veterinary care as it can be fatal if left untreated.

Signs and Symptoms of MI in Males

A myocardial infarction (MI), also known as a heart attack, is a serious medical emergency that requires immediate treatment. Some common signs and symptoms of MI in males include chest pain or discomfort, shortness of breath, and pain or discomfort in the arms, back, neck, or jaw. It’s important to seek medical attention immediately if you experience these symptoms.

Fatigue

Feeling tired or fatigued is a common symptom of many illnesses, including the flu, anemia, and thyroid disorders. It’s important to pay attention to your energy levels and seek medical advice if you experience persistent fatigue that interferes with your daily activities.

Conclusion

Recognizing the signs and symptoms of illness is crucial for maintaining our health and seeking proper treatment. If you experience any concerning symptoms, it’s important to consult a doctor for a proper diagnosis and treatment plan. Remember, early detection and treatment can make a significant difference in the outcome of an illness. Stay vigilant and take care of your health.

Recognizing Early Warning Signs of Disease

As the saying goes, “prevention is better than cure”. This is especially true when it comes to our health. Being able to recognize the early warning signs of disease can help us take action and seek treatment before the condition worsens. In this article, we will discuss the importance of recognizing early warning signs and provide a guide on how to identify them.

Why Is It Important to Recognize Early Warning Signs?

Early detection of disease can greatly improve the chances of successful treatment and recovery. By recognizing the early warning signs, we can take action and seek medical attention before the disease progresses. This can also help prevent serious complications and potentially save lives.

Signs and Symptoms: What to Look Out For

Woman checking her temperature

by Dingzeyu Li (https://unsplash.com/@dingzeyuli)

The signs and symptoms of a disease can vary depending on the type of illness and the individual. However, there are some common signs and symptoms that may indicate the presence of a disease. These include:

  • Fever
  • Fatigue
  • Headache
  • Nausea or vomiting
  • Diarrhea
  • Coughing
  • Difficulty breathing
  • Rash
  • Pain or discomfort in a specific area of the body
  • Changes in appetite or weight
  • Changes in bowel or bladder habits
  • Unexplained bleeding or bruising
  • Changes in skin color or texture
  • Swelling or lumps
  • Changes in vision or hearing
  • Changes in mood or behavior

It is important to note that these signs and symptoms can also be caused by other factors and may not always indicate a disease. However, if you experience any of these symptoms for an extended period of time or if they are severe, it is important to consult a healthcare professional for proper diagnosis and treatment.

Dog Rabies Signs and Symptoms

Dog with rabies

by Max Kleinen (https://unsplash.com/@hirmin)

Rabies is a viral disease that affects the nervous system and is usually transmitted through the bite of an infected animal. Early symptoms of rabies in dogs may include changes in behavior, such as increased aggression or fearfulness, and excessive drooling. As the disease progresses, dogs may experience difficulty swallowing, paralysis, and seizures. If you suspect your dog may have rabies, seek immediate medical attention as it can be fatal if left untreated.

Signs and Symptoms of MI in Males

A myocardial infarction (MI), also known as a heart attack, occurs when the blood flow to the heart is blocked, causing damage to the heart muscle. The most common symptom of a heart attack in males is chest pain or discomfort. Other signs and symptoms may include shortness of breath, nausea, lightheadedness, and pain or discomfort in the arms, back, neck, or jaw. It is important to seek medical attention immediately if you experience these symptoms, as a heart attack can be life-threatening.

Infant Concussion Signs and Symptoms

Baby with a concussion

by charlesdeluvio (https://unsplash.com/@charlesdeluvio)

A concussion is a type of traumatic brain injury that can occur in infants and young children. Signs and symptoms of a concussion in infants may include excessive crying, irritability, changes in sleeping patterns, and loss of interest in favorite toys or activities. In older children, symptoms may include headache, dizziness, confusion, and sensitivity to light or noise. If you suspect your child has a concussion, seek medical attention immediately.

Signs and Symptoms of FMD

Foot-and-mouth disease (FMD) is a highly contagious viral disease that affects cloven-hoofed animals, such as cattle, pigs, and sheep. Signs and symptoms of FMD in animals may include fever, blisters or sores on the mouth, tongue, and hooves, and lameness. In severe cases, the disease can lead to death. If you suspect your livestock may have FMD, contact your veterinarian immediately.

Signs and Symptoms of a Stomach Virus

A stomach virus, also known as gastroenteritis, is an infection of the digestive tract that can cause symptoms such as nausea, vomiting, diarrhea, and abdominal pain. Other signs and symptoms may include fever, chills, and muscle aches. Stomach viruses can be caused by a variety of viruses and can be easily spread from person to person. If you experience these symptoms, it is important to stay hydrated and seek medical attention if they persist or worsen.

Warning Signs: When to Seek Medical Attention

Woman holding her head in pain

by Jernej Graj (https://unsplash.com/@jernejgraj)

In addition to the signs and symptoms mentioned above, there are some warning signs that should not be ignored. These include:

  • Sudden or severe pain
  • Difficulty breathing
  • Loss of consciousness
  • Severe bleeding
  • Severe headache or dizziness
  • High fever
  • Confusion or disorientation
  • Severe vomiting or diarrhea
  • Severe allergic reaction
  • Suicidal thoughts or actions

If you experience any of these warning signs, seek medical attention immediately.

Telltale Signs: What to Look Out For

In some cases, there may be telltale signs that can help identify a specific disease. These signs may include:

  • A rash that resembles a bullseye, which may indicate Lyme disease
  • Yellowing of the skin and eyes, which may indicate hepatitis
  • A lump or thickening in the breast, which may indicate breast cancer
  • Difficulty swallowing, which may indicate esophageal cancer
  • Changes in bowel habits, which may indicate colon cancer
  • Unexplained weight loss, which may indicate a variety of diseases including cancer, diabetes, and thyroid disorders

If you notice any of these telltale signs, it is important to consult a healthcare professional for proper diagnosis and treatment.

How to Identify Early Warning Signs

Doctor examining a patient

by philippe spitalier (https://unsplash.com/@spit)

Now that we have discussed the importance of recognizing early warning signs, let’s take a look at how to identify them.

Know Your Body

The first step in identifying early warning signs is to know your body and what is normal for you. This will help you recognize any changes or abnormalities that may indicate a disease.

Pay Attention to Your Symptoms

If you experience any of the signs and symptoms mentioned above, pay attention to how long they last and how severe they are. This information can help your healthcare provider make an accurate diagnosis.

Keep Track of Your Health

Keeping track of your health can help you identify patterns and changes that may indicate a disease. This can include tracking your weight, blood pressure, and any symptoms you experience.

Get Regular Check-Ups

Regular check-ups with your healthcare provider can help identify any potential health issues before they become serious. It is important to follow your doctor’s recommendations for routine screenings and tests.

Educate Yourself

Woman reading a medical book

by Andrew Neel (https://unsplash.com/@andrewtneel)

Educating yourself about different diseases and their warning signs can help you recognize them in yourself or others. It is important to use reliable sources and consult a healthcare professional for accurate information.

Conclusion

Recognizing early warning signs of disease is crucial for maintaining good health. By knowing the signs and symptoms to look out for, paying attention to your body, and seeking medical attention when necessary, you can take control of your health and potentially prevent serious complications. Remember, if you experience any warning signs or telltale signs, seek medical attention immediately for proper diagnosis and treatment.

Exploring the Perils of Research Chemicals

Research chemicals, also known as designer drugs or legal highs, are synthetic substances that mimic the effects of illegal drugs. They are often marketed as “legal” alternatives to drugs like MDMA, LSD, and cocaine, and are easily accessible online or in head shops.

While these substances may seem like a safer option, they can be just as dangerous, if not more so, than their illegal counterparts. In this article, we will explore the perils of research chemicals and why they should be avoided.

What Are Research Chemicals?

Research chemicals are synthetic substances that are created in a laboratory to mimic the effects of illegal drugs. They are often sold as powders, pills, or liquids and are marketed as “legal highs” or “research chemicals” to avoid legal repercussions.

These substances are not approved for human consumption and are often sold with disclaimers stating that they are for research purposes only. However, they are widely used for recreational purposes and are often marketed as a safer alternative to illegal drugs.

Common Types of Research Chemicals

There are hundreds of different types of research chemicals, each with its own unique chemical makeup and effects. Some of the most common types include:

  • Synthetic cathinones (bath salts)
  • Synthetic cannabinoids (spice)
  • Phenethylamines (2C-B, 2C-I)
  • Tryptamines (5-MeO-DMT, DMT)
  • Benzodiazepines (Etizolam, Clonazolam)

These substances are often sold under various brand names and can be found in different forms, making it difficult to regulate and control their use.

The Dangers of Research Chemicals

While research chemicals may seem like a safer alternative to illegal drugs, they can be just as dangerous, if not more so. Here are some of the perils of research chemicals that you should be aware of.

Unknown Chemical Composition

Research chemicals

by National Cancer Institute (https://unsplash.com/@nci)

One of the biggest dangers of research chemicals is that their chemical composition is often unknown. These substances are not regulated or tested for safety, and there is no way to know exactly what is in them.

This lack of regulation means that the substances can vary greatly in potency and purity, making it difficult to determine a safe dosage. This can lead to accidental overdoses and other adverse effects.

Lack of Research and Information

As the name suggests, research chemicals are relatively new and have not been extensively studied. This means that there is limited information available about their effects, long-term risks, and potential interactions with other substances.

Without proper research and information, it is impossible to know the full extent of the dangers of research chemicals. This lack of knowledge can put users at risk of serious health consequences.

Adverse Effects on Mental Health

Research chemicals can have a significant impact on mental health, especially when used frequently or in high doses. These substances can cause anxiety, paranoia, and even psychosis, which can have long-lasting effects on a person’s mental well-being.

In some cases, research chemicals have been linked to suicidal thoughts and behaviors, making them a serious danger to mental health.

Physical Health Risks

Hazardous materials

by Soliman Cifuentes (https://unsplash.com/@aleexcif)

Research chemicals can also have adverse effects on physical health. These substances can cause a range of physical symptoms, including increased heart rate, high blood pressure, and seizures.

In some cases, research chemicals have been linked to organ damage and failure, which can be life-threatening. The long-term effects of these substances on physical health are still largely unknown, making them a significant danger to users.

The Legal Risks of Research Chemicals

Despite being marketed as “legal highs,” research chemicals are not approved for human consumption and are illegal in many countries. In the United States, the Drug Enforcement Administration (DEA) has classified many research chemicals as Schedule I substances, meaning they have a high potential for abuse and no accepted medical use.

Possession, distribution, and use of research chemicals can result in criminal charges and penalties, including fines and imprisonment. This is a significant risk that users should be aware of before experimenting with these substances.

How to Avoid the Perils of Research Chemicals

The best way to avoid the dangers of research chemicals is to avoid using them altogether. However, if you or someone you know is considering using these substances, here are some tips to help minimize the risks.

Educate Yourself

Before using any substance, it is essential to educate yourself about its effects, risks, and potential interactions. This is especially important for research chemicals, as there is limited information available.

Do your research and make sure you understand the potential dangers of the substance you are considering using. This can help you make an informed decision and avoid unnecessary risks.

Avoid Mixing Substances

Mixing substances, including research chemicals, can be extremely dangerous. Different substances can interact with each other in unexpected ways, leading to adverse effects and even overdose.

Avoid mixing research chemicals with other substances, including alcohol and prescription medications. If you are taking any medications, consult with your doctor before using research chemicals.

Seek Help if Needed

If you or someone you know is struggling with substance abuse, seek help from a professional. There are many resources available, including hotlines, support groups, and treatment centers, that can provide the support and guidance needed to overcome addiction.

Conclusion

Research chemicals may seem like a safer alternative to illegal drugs, but they can be just as dangerous, if not more so. These substances are not regulated, and their chemical composition is often unknown, making them a significant risk to users’ health.

To avoid the perils of research chemicals, it is best to avoid using them altogether. If you or someone you know is considering using these substances, make sure to educate yourself, avoid mixing substances, and seek help if needed.

Remember, your health and well-being are more important than any temporary high. Stay safe and make informed decisions when it comes to substance use.

The Dangers of Synthetic Cannabinoids

Synthetic cannabinoids, also known as “spice” or “K2”, have become increasingly popular in recent years. These designer drugs are marketed as a legal alternative to marijuana, but they can be far more dangerous. In this article, we will explore what synthetic cannabinoids are, their effects, and the dangers associated with their use.

What Are Synthetic Cannabinoids?

The Basics

Synthetic cannabinoids are man-made chemicals that are designed to mimic the effects of THC, the active ingredient in marijuana. They are often marketed as “herbal incense” or “potpourri” and are sold in small packets with names like “K2” or “Spice”. These drugs are typically sprayed onto dried plant material and smoked, but they can also be ingested or vaporized.

Designer Drugs

Synthetic cannabinoids are considered designer drugs because they are created in a laboratory and are not found in nature. They are made by spraying synthetic chemicals onto plant material, which is then dried and packaged for sale. These chemicals are often imported from overseas and can vary in potency and composition, making it difficult to regulate their use.

Effects of Synthetic Cannabinoids

Similar to Marijuana

Synthetic cannabinoidsby R+R Medicinals (https://unsplash.com/@rrmedicinals)

The effects of synthetic cannabinoids are similar to those of marijuana, but they can be much more potent. Users may experience feelings of relaxation, euphoria, and altered perception. They may also have an increased appetite and feel more talkative.

Negative Side Effects

However, synthetic cannabinoids can also have negative side effects that are not typically associated with marijuana use. These can include anxiety, paranoia, hallucinations, and even seizures. In some cases, users have experienced heart attacks, kidney failure, and even death.

Unknown Long-Term Effects

One of the most concerning aspects of synthetic cannabinoids is that their long-term effects are largely unknown. Because these drugs are relatively new, there has not been enough research to determine the potential long-term consequences of their use. This makes them even more dangerous, as users may not be aware of the potential risks they are taking.

The Dangers of Synthetic Cannabinoids

Unpredictable Potency

One of the biggest dangers of synthetic cannabinoids is their unpredictable potency. Because these drugs are made in a laboratory, the amount of active chemicals can vary greatly from batch to batch. This means that users may not know how strong the drug is before they use it, which can lead to accidental overdose and other serious health consequences.

Unknown Chemical Composition

Another danger of synthetic cannabinoids is the unknown chemical composition of these drugs. The chemicals used to make these drugs are constantly changing, and there is no way to know exactly what is in each batch. This can make it difficult for healthcare professionals to treat users who experience negative side effects, as they may not know which chemicals are causing the problem.

Lack of Regulation

Designer drugsby Thought Catalog (https://unsplash.com/@thoughtcatalog)

Unlike marijuana, which is regulated in many states, synthetic cannabinoids are not subject to any regulations. This means that there is no oversight of the production, distribution, or sale of these drugs. This lack of regulation can make it easier for these drugs to end up in the hands of vulnerable populations, such as teenagers and young adults.

Gateway to Other Drugs

Some experts believe that synthetic cannabinoids can act as a gateway drug, leading users to experiment with other, more dangerous substances. This is because these drugs are often marketed as a legal alternative to marijuana, making them seem less risky. However, the unpredictable potency and unknown chemical composition of synthetic cannabinoids can make them far more dangerous than marijuana.

How to Recognize Synthetic Cannabinoid Use

Physical Signs

There are several physical signs that may indicate someone is using synthetic cannabinoids. These can include dilated pupils, increased heart rate, and elevated blood pressure. Users may also experience dizziness, nausea, and vomiting.

Behavioral Changes

In addition to physical signs, there are also behavioral changes that may indicate someone is using synthetic cannabinoids. These can include changes in mood, such as increased agitation or aggression, as well as changes in sleep patterns and appetite.

Drug Paraphernalia

Drug paraphernaliaby Pretty Drugthings (https://unsplash.com/@prettydrugthings)

If you suspect someone is using synthetic cannabinoids, you may also find drug paraphernalia, such as small packets labeled as “herbal incense” or “potpourri”. You may also find pipes, rolling papers, or other items used to smoke or ingest the drug.

Treatment for Synthetic Cannabinoid Use

Medical Treatment

If someone has used synthetic cannabinoids and is experiencing negative side effects, it is important to seek medical treatment immediately. Healthcare professionals can provide supportive care and monitor the individual for any potential complications.

Behavioral Therapy

In addition to medical treatment, behavioral therapy can also be beneficial for those struggling with synthetic cannabinoid use. This type of therapy can help individuals understand the underlying reasons for their drug use and develop coping strategies to avoid future use.

Support Groups

Support groups, such as Narcotics Anonymous, can also be helpful for those struggling with synthetic cannabinoid use. These groups provide a safe and supportive environment for individuals to share their experiences and receive support from others who have gone through similar struggles.

Conclusion

Synthetic cannabinoids may be marketed as a legal alternative to marijuana, but they can be far more dangerous. These designer drugs are unpredictable in potency and chemical composition, making them a serious health risk. It is important to recognize the signs of synthetic cannabinoid use and seek treatment for those who may be struggling with addiction. By raising awareness of the dangers of synthetic cannabinoids, we can help prevent their use and protect individuals from the potential harm they can cause.
